Home
last modified time | relevance | path

Searched refs:cg (Results 1 – 25 of 42) sorted by relevance

12

/linux-6.3-rc2/drivers/gpio/
A Dgpio-crystalcove.c119 if (cg->set_irq_mask) in crystalcove_update_irq_mask()
129 regmap_update_bits(cg->regmap, reg, CTLI_INTCNT_BE, cg->intcnt_value); in crystalcove_update_irq_ctrl()
218 mutex_lock(&cg->buslock); in crystalcove_bus_lock()
230 cg->update = 0; in crystalcove_bus_sync_unlock()
259 cg->set_irq_mask = true; in crystalcove_irq_mask()
342 cg = devm_kzalloc(&pdev->dev, sizeof(*cg), GFP_KERNEL); in crystalcove_gpio_probe()
343 if (!cg) in crystalcove_gpio_probe()
352 cg->chip.base = -1; in crystalcove_gpio_probe()
355 cg->chip.parent = dev; in crystalcove_gpio_probe()
359 girq = &cg->chip.irq; in crystalcove_gpio_probe()
[all …]
/linux-6.3-rc2/drivers/clk/mediatek/
A Dclk-gate.c36 regmap_read(cg->regmap, cg->sta_ofs, &val); in mtk_get_clockgating()
55 regmap_write(cg->regmap, cg->set_ofs, BIT(cg->bit)); in mtk_cg_set_bit()
62 regmap_write(cg->regmap, cg->clr_ofs, BIT(cg->bit)); in mtk_cg_clr_bit()
69 regmap_set_bits(cg->regmap, cg->sta_ofs, BIT(cg->bit)); in mtk_cg_set_bit_no_setclr()
76 regmap_clear_bits(cg->regmap, cg->sta_ofs, BIT(cg->bit)); in mtk_cg_clr_bit_no_setclr()
166 cg = kzalloc(sizeof(*cg), GFP_KERNEL); in mtk_clk_register_gate()
167 if (!cg) in mtk_clk_register_gate()
180 cg->bit = bit; in mtk_clk_register_gate()
186 kfree(cg); in mtk_clk_register_gate()
190 return &cg->hw; in mtk_clk_register_gate()
[all …]
/linux-6.3-rc2/drivers/clk/
A Dclk-qoriq.c476 cg->fman[0] = cg->pll[CGA_PLL2].div[PLL_DIV2].clk; in p2041_init_periph()
508 cg->fman[0] = cg->pll[CGA_PLL2].div[div].clk; in p5020_init_periph()
523 cg->fman[0] = cg->pll[CGA_PLL3].div[div].clk; in p5040_init_periph()
528 cg->fman[1] = cg->pll[CGA_PLL3].div[div].clk; in p5040_init_periph()
535 cg->fman[0] = cg->hwaccel[1]; in t1023_init_periph()
545 cg->fman[0] = cg->hwaccel[0]; in t2080_init_periph()
550 cg->fman[0] = cg->hwaccel[3]; in t4240_init_periph()
551 cg->fman[1] = cg->hwaccel[4]; in t4240_init_periph()
956 hwc->cg = cg; in create_mux_common()
1045 cg->cmux[i] = create_one_cmux(cg, i); in create_muxes()
[all …]
A Dclk-en7523.c193 struct en_clk_gate *cg = container_of(hw, struct en_clk_gate, hw); in en7523_pci_is_enabled() local
201 void __iomem *np_base = cg->base; in en7523_pci_prepare()
240 void __iomem *np_base = cg->base; in en7523_pci_unprepare()
260 struct en_clk_gate *cg; in en7523_register_pcie_clk() local
262 cg = devm_kzalloc(dev, sizeof(*cg), GFP_KERNEL); in en7523_register_pcie_clk()
263 if (!cg) in en7523_register_pcie_clk()
266 cg->base = np_base; in en7523_register_pcie_clk()
267 cg->hw.init = &init; in en7523_register_pcie_clk()
268 en7523_pci_unprepare(&cg->hw); in en7523_register_pcie_clk()
270 if (clk_hw_register(dev, &cg->hw)) in en7523_register_pcie_clk()
[all …]
/linux-6.3-rc2/kernel/cgroup/
A Dmisc.c154 for (i = cg; i; i = parent_misc(i)) { in misc_cg_try_charge()
195 for (i = cg; i; i = parent_misc(i)) in misc_cg_uncharge()
216 max = READ_ONCE(cg->res[i].max); in misc_cg_max_show()
249 struct misc_cg *cg; in misc_cg_max_write() local
279 cg = css_misc(of_css(of)); in misc_cg_max_write()
282 WRITE_ONCE(cg->res[type].max, max); in misc_cg_max_write()
389 struct misc_cg *cg; in misc_cg_alloc() local
392 cg = &root_cg; in misc_cg_alloc()
394 cg = kzalloc(sizeof(*cg), GFP_KERNEL); in misc_cg_alloc()
395 if (!cg) in misc_cg_alloc()
[all …]
A Drdma.c74 return css_rdmacg(cg->css.parent); in parent_rdmacg()
219 css_put(&cg->css); in rdmacg_uncharge_hierarchy()
263 struct rdma_cgroup *cg, *p; in rdmacg_try_charge() local
275 cg = get_current_rdmacg(); in rdmacg_try_charge()
296 *rdmacg = cg; in rdmacg_try_charge()
565 struct rdma_cgroup *cg; in rdmacg_css_alloc() local
567 cg = kzalloc(sizeof(*cg), GFP_KERNEL); in rdmacg_css_alloc()
568 if (!cg) in rdmacg_css_alloc()
571 INIT_LIST_HEAD(&cg->rpools); in rdmacg_css_alloc()
572 return &cg->css; in rdmacg_css_alloc()
[all …]
/linux-6.3-rc2/drivers/clk/sunxi-ng/
A Dccu_gate.c31 struct ccu_gate *cg = hw_to_ccu_gate(hw); in ccu_gate_disable() local
33 return ccu_gate_helper_disable(&cg->common, cg->enable); in ccu_gate_disable()
57 struct ccu_gate *cg = hw_to_ccu_gate(hw); in ccu_gate_enable() local
59 return ccu_gate_helper_enable(&cg->common, cg->enable); in ccu_gate_enable()
73 struct ccu_gate *cg = hw_to_ccu_gate(hw); in ccu_gate_is_enabled() local
75 return ccu_gate_helper_is_enabled(&cg->common, cg->enable); in ccu_gate_is_enabled()
81 struct ccu_gate *cg = hw_to_ccu_gate(hw); in ccu_gate_recalc_rate() local
84 if (cg->common.features & CCU_FEATURE_ALL_PREDIV) in ccu_gate_recalc_rate()
85 rate /= cg->common.prediv; in ccu_gate_recalc_rate()
93 struct ccu_gate *cg = hw_to_ccu_gate(hw); in ccu_gate_round_rate() local
[all …]
/linux-6.3-rc2/include/linux/
A Dmisc_cgroup.h58 int misc_cg_try_charge(enum misc_res_type type, struct misc_cg *cg,
60 void misc_cg_uncharge(enum misc_res_type type, struct misc_cg *cg,
94 static inline void put_misc_cg(struct misc_cg *cg) in put_misc_cg() argument
96 if (cg) in put_misc_cg()
97 css_put(&cg->css); in put_misc_cg()
114 struct misc_cg *cg, in misc_cg_try_charge() argument
121 struct misc_cg *cg, in misc_cg_uncharge() argument
131 static inline void put_misc_cg(struct misc_cg *cg) in put_misc_cg() argument
A Dcgroup_rdma.h46 void rdmacg_uncharge(struct rdma_cgroup *cg,
A Dblktrace_api.h90 # define blk_add_cgroup_trace_msg(q, cg, fmt, ...) do { } while (0) argument
/linux-6.3-rc2/tools/testing/selftests/bpf/prog_tests/
A Dcgroup_attach_autodetach.c30 int cg = 0, i; in serial_test_cgroup_attach_autodetach() local
44 cg = create_and_get_cgroup("/cg_autodetach"); in serial_test_cgroup_attach_autodetach()
45 if (CHECK_FAIL(cg < 0)) in serial_test_cgroup_attach_autodetach()
52 if (CHECK(bpf_prog_attach(allow_prog[i], cg, in serial_test_cgroup_attach_autodetach()
59 if (CHECK(bpf_prog_query(cg, BPF_CGROUP_INET_EGRESS, 0, &attach_flags, in serial_test_cgroup_attach_autodetach()
77 close(cg); in serial_test_cgroup_attach_autodetach()
78 cg = 0; in serial_test_cgroup_attach_autodetach()
107 if (cg) in serial_test_cgroup_attach_autodetach()
108 close(cg); in serial_test_cgroup_attach_autodetach()
/linux-6.3-rc2/tools/testing/selftests/cgroup/
A Dtest_kmem.c55 char *cg = NULL; in test_kmem_basic() local
59 if (!cg) in test_kmem_basic()
62 if (cg_create(cg)) in test_kmem_basic()
72 cg_write(cg, "memory.high", "1M"); in test_kmem_basic()
84 cg_destroy(cg); in test_kmem_basic()
85 free(cg); in test_kmem_basic()
283 char *cg = NULL; in test_kmem_kernel_stacks() local
286 if (!cg) in test_kmem_kernel_stacks()
289 if (cg_create(cg)) in test_kmem_kernel_stacks()
297 cg_destroy(cg); in test_kmem_kernel_stacks()
[all …]
/linux-6.3-rc2/fs/ufs/
A Dialloc.c64 unsigned ino, cg, bit; in ufs_free_inode() local
81 cg = ufs_inotocg (ino); in ufs_free_inode()
83 ucpi = ufs_load_cylinder (sb, cg); in ufs_free_inode()
181 unsigned cg, bit, i, j, start; in ufs_new_inode() local
205 cg = i; in ufs_new_inode()
217 cg = i; in ufs_new_inode()
231 cg = i; in ufs_new_inode()
239 ucpi = ufs_load_cylinder (sb, cg); in ufs_new_inode()
278 fs32_sub(sb, &sbi->fs_cs(cg).cs_nifree, 1); in ufs_new_inode()
283 fs32_add(sb, &sbi->fs_cs(cg).cs_ndir, 1); in ufs_new_inode()
[all …]
A Dsuper.c229 struct ufs_cylinder_group *cg) in ufs_print_cylinder_stuff() argument
234 pr_debug(" time: %u\n", fs32_to_cpu(sb, cg->cg_time)); in ufs_print_cylinder_stuff()
235 pr_debug(" cgx: %u\n", fs32_to_cpu(sb, cg->cg_cgx)); in ufs_print_cylinder_stuff()
247 fs32_to_cpu(sb, cg->cg_frsum[0]), fs32_to_cpu(sb, cg->cg_frsum[1]), in ufs_print_cylinder_stuff()
248 fs32_to_cpu(sb, cg->cg_frsum[2]), fs32_to_cpu(sb, cg->cg_frsum[3]), in ufs_print_cylinder_stuff()
249 fs32_to_cpu(sb, cg->cg_frsum[4]), fs32_to_cpu(sb, cg->cg_frsum[5]), in ufs_print_cylinder_stuff()
250 fs32_to_cpu(sb, cg->cg_frsum[6]), fs32_to_cpu(sb, cg->cg_frsum[7])); in ufs_print_cylinder_stuff()
257 fs32_to_cpu(sb, cg->cg_u.cg_44.cg_clustersumoff)); in ufs_print_cylinder_stuff()
259 fs32_to_cpu(sb, cg->cg_u.cg_44.cg_clusteroff)); in ufs_print_cylinder_stuff()
261 fs32_to_cpu(sb, cg->cg_u.cg_44.cg_nclusterblks)); in ufs_print_cylinder_stuff()
[all …]
A Dcylinder.c133 unsigned cg, i, j; in ufs_load_cylinder() local
175 cg = sbi->s_cgno[i]; in ufs_load_cylinder()
181 sbi->s_cgno[0] = cg; in ufs_load_cylinder()
/linux-6.3-rc2/tools/power/pm-graph/
A Dbootgraph.py255 if cg.end - cg.start == 0:
269 if(cg.start > dev['start'] and cg.end < dev['end']):
425 cg = ftemp[key][-1]
426 res = cg.addLine(t)
438 if len(cg.list) < 1 or cg.invalid or (cg.end - cg.start == 0):
447 if cg.partial:
450 (kind, cg.name, proc, pid, cg.start, cg.end))
502 for l in cg.list:
592 cg = dev['ftrace']
607 width = '%f' % ((cg.end-cg.start)*100/tTotal)
[all …]
A Dsleepgraph.py1783 cg.start = self.trimTimeVal(cg.start, t0, dT, left)
1784 cg.end = self.trimTimeVal(cg.end, t0, dT, left)
2650 if cg:
3322 if len(cg.list) < 1 or cg.invalid or (cg.end - cg.start == 0):
3780 if len(cg.list) < 1 or cg.invalid or (cg.end - cg.start == 0):
3792 sortkey = '%f%f%d' % (cg.start, cg.end, pid)
3802 …sysvals.vprint('Callgraph found for task %d: %.3fms, %s' % (cg.pid, (cg.end - cg.start)*1000, name…
4197 if cg.id:
4198 cgid += cg.id
4199 cglen = (cg.end - cg.start) * 1000
[all …]
/linux-6.3-rc2/tools/cgroup/
A Dmemcg_shrinker.py55 cg = "/"
58 cg = cgroups[ino]
60 cg = "unknown (%d)" % ino
62 print("%-8s %-20s %s" % (count, name, cg))
/linux-6.3-rc2/drivers/infiniband/core/
A Dcgroup.c41 return rdmacg_try_charge(&cg_obj->cg, &device->cg_device, in ib_rdmacg_try_charge()
50 rdmacg_uncharge(cg_obj->cg, &device->cg_device, in ib_rdmacg_uncharge()
/linux-6.3-rc2/kernel/bpf/
A Dcgroup.c750 struct cgroup *cg; in replace_effective_prog() local
760 for (pos = 0, cg = desc; cg; cg = cgroup_parent(cg)) { in replace_effective_prog()
761 if (pos && !(cg->bpf.flags[atype] & BPF_F_ALLOW_MULTI)) in replace_effective_prog()
764 head = &cg->bpf.progs[atype]; in replace_effective_prog()
774 BUG_ON(!cg); in replace_effective_prog()
900 struct cgroup *cg; in purge_effective_progs() local
911 for (pos = 0, cg = desc; cg; cg = cgroup_parent(cg)) { in purge_effective_progs()
915 head = &cg->bpf.progs[atype]; in purge_effective_progs()
1184 struct cgroup *cg; in bpf_cgroup_link_release() local
1205 cg = cg_link->cgroup; in bpf_cgroup_link_release()
[all …]
A Dbpf_cgrp_storage.c41 struct cgroup *cg = owner; in cgroup_storage_ptr() local
43 return &cg->bpf_cgrp_storage; in cgroup_storage_ptr()
/linux-6.3-rc2/Documentation/devicetree/bindings/clock/
A Dnvidia,tegra124-dfll.txt44 - nvidia,cg: Numeric value, see the field DFLL_PARAMS_CG_PARAM in the TRM.
47 - nvidia,cg-scale: Boolean value, see the field DFLL_PARAMS_CG_SCALE in the TRM.
97 nvidia,cg = <2>;
125 nvidia,cg = <2>;
/linux-6.3-rc2/samples/vfio-mdev/
A Dmdpy-fb.c63 u32 cg = green >> (16 - info->var.green.length); in mdpy_fb_setcolreg() local
71 (cg << info->var.green.offset) | in mdpy_fb_setcolreg()
/linux-6.3-rc2/drivers/power/supply/
A Drk817_charger.c581 static irqreturn_t rk817_plug_in_isr(int irq, void *cg) in rk817_plug_in_isr() argument
585 charger = (struct rk817_charger *)cg; in rk817_plug_in_isr()
599 static irqreturn_t rk817_plug_out_isr(int irq, void *cg) in rk817_plug_out_isr() argument
604 charger = (struct rk817_charger *)cg; in rk817_plug_out_isr()
/linux-6.3-rc2/Documentation/devicetree/bindings/net/
A Dadi,adin1110.yaml22 with the IEEE 802.3cg-2019 Ethernet standard for long reach

Completed in 49 milliseconds

12